Online Shop for a Creative Quadruple-Threat

To celebrate the Blu-ray release of her acclaimed comedy series Difficult People, Julie Klausner, a comedian/actor/writer/podcaster and general creative genius, needed a new website. She wanted to be able to sell signed copies of the Blu-ray, as well as related merch (currently tote bags and tee shirts). Operating as a one-woman sales-fulfillment show, the website needed to be easy and low-cost to monitor and manage. We turned to Shopify, a popular e-commerce platform that purports to be simple to set up and customize, and purchased the least expensive plan.

Unfortunately, the Shopify setup interface was way more confusing than promised, and the customization options on the basic plan were quite limited and inflexible. Still we persisted, and created a straightforward site where branding and bells and whistles are toned down to let the colorful products shine. We even managed to figure out how to offer specialized Blu-ray signing and personalization options, a fun way for fans to connect with Julie and customize their collectible.
